That a country can only fight the world alone for so long. Elbaf has been fighting the entire world for over a thousand years, and because of that their people have stagnated. They have been branded as barbarians and lack education outside of their own violent history. Hell the Elbaf traditionalist ideology that comes from a lack of advancement forced Harald to take a wife of someone he did not love and caused his people to misunderstand the world and the world to hate his people.

Harald wanted to change that. He wanted to bring peace and advancement to a nation who has been stuck in the past at all cost. Even if he had to sacrifice himself.

The theme of Harald is that there’s no advancement without sacrifice. Harald sacrificed himself as an example to his country that they too must sacrifice to advance, and in doing so he caused a huge change in Elbaf for the first time in a millennium.

Considering Elbaf is home to a nation of 50 foot vikings, it's not much of an exaggeration to say they probably did actually terrorize people for centuries. So, if Loki had his way, they'd just be nothing more then vikings and marauders, which isn't exactly a good thing.

Now, Harald is the other side of the extreme. He has a point it is a good thing to be more then marauders...but he's turned Elbaf into a toothless lion and he was far too naive.

So, the best outcome is Elbaf uses it's might as a peacekeeper. To help others but without losing it's martial edge.
